Transaction 6babcd3384a44a582cdbf81c30bc3ed1018a71199979720a542022d1033c50dc
1 Input
1 Output
-
6babcd3384a44a582cdbf81c30bc3ed1018a71199979720a542022d1033c50dc:0
- value
- 330560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d1397d698101649ad02cfb5e56d1f6ba493379f4 OP_EQUAL
- address
- 3LmJ26z2BADBxfFPwzVsDknXivgXzxhuAj